Cryptoassets: Discretion Is the Better Part of Valor

The enormous rally in bitcoin and other cryptoassets has been impossible to miss. Since last March’s coronavirus-induced low of around $5,000, the bitcoin price has risen 12x to around $60,000 just one year later. From its creation in 2009, it’s been the best-performing asset in the world. With a value of $1.1 trillion, bitcoin alone is roughly as large as the venture capital asset class, has one-third the value of all gold held by investors, and has 6% of the total US money supply. The computer network supporting it consumes as much energy as Argentina.
